The spacecraft now begins a six-week commissioning phase that includes testing science instruments, mapping commands and moving into final orbit.<\/p>\n<p>The <b>University of California <\/b>at Berkeley, the <b>University of Colorado Boulder Laboratory for Atmospheric and Space Physics <\/b>(CU\/LASP) and NASA Goddard built MAVEN\u2019s three primary instruments. During the one Earth-year science mission, MAVEN will conduct five \u201cdeep dip\u201d campaigns, immersing itself in Mars\u2019 upper atmosphere to study composition, the escape of gases and the influence of solar activity.<\/p>\n<p>\u201cAs the first orbiter dedicated to studying Mars\u2019 upper atmosphere, MAVEN will greatly improve our understanding of the history of the Martian atmosphere, how the climate has changed over time, and how that has influenced the evolution of the surface and the potential habitability of the planet,\u201d said NASA Administrator Charles Bolden. \u201cIt also will better inform a future mission to send humans to the Red Planet in the 2030s.\u201d<\/p>\n","protected":false},"excerpt":{"rendered":"<p>[Via Satellite 09-22-2014] Following a 10-month interplanetary journey, NASA\u2019s Mars Atmosphere and Volatile EvolutioN (MAVEN) research satellite has reached the Red Planet.
